KINGSTON — The France-based private equity investment firm Ardian announced the sale of Frulact, including its facility in the west end of Kingston, to Italy-based investment firm Nexture. Article content
About 130 people work at the Kingston facility, which opened in 2017 and is the Portuguese company become Canada’s largest fruit processing manufacturer. Article content

The Kingston factory is Frulact’s Canadian headquarters and is one of the company’s 11 manufacturing facilities across North America, Europe and Africa. The company also has nine research and development locations and in total it employs 850 people.
Ardian bought Frulact in 2020.
